如何查看thinkphp执行过的mysql语句,thinkphp执行过的mysql语句会不会保存成日志?
会的 在app目录下有runtime 里面logs就是日志文件
详细记录了执行过的sql
不过主要在index.php开启调试模式
也可以在配置文件设定log日志的详细信息
调试的时候需要即时回显你可以用_sql()
$User->_sql();
如果是老版本,函数名貌似是getLastSQL()。
getLastSql()或者_sql(),认真的多看几遍手册吧
4 回答971 阅读
1 回答653 阅读✓ 已解决
2 回答627 阅读
1 回答658 阅读
605 阅读
1 回答3k 阅读✓ 已解决
2 回答3k 阅读✓ 已解决
2 回答3.6k 阅读
2 回答7.4k 阅读✓ 已解决
2 回答4.5k 阅读
会的 在app目录下有runtime 里面logs就是日志文件
详细记录了执行过的sql
不过主要在index.php开启调试模式
也可以在配置文件设定log日志的详细信息